36" barrel, .41bore-percussionThis fine half stock sporting rifle is signed Stutsman/Dayton. The lock was made by Jacob Kunz. This was a finely crafted half stock sporting rifle dating to the mid 19th century, featuring a full octagon heavy barrel with a full buckhorn rear sight and dove tail front, has a long tang which is fully engraved as is the breech. The hammer has the engraved fish and the lock exhibits lovely delicate scroll engraving, the walnut half stock exhibits beautiful grain and is finely checkered at the wrist with a horn forend tip. All of the accents are finished in a nickel silver to include the trigger guard, decorative stock thimble, butt plate and patch box (which features fine engraving). Has double set triggers with a cheek piece, the wrist has a cellous side plate reinforcement. There is a similar brass/silver repair forward of the trigger guard on both sides, all of the work was performed during the period of its original use. It is an extremely handsome sporting rifle that has a great look that is maker signed.
